Application of Leveling and Positioning System for Gravel Bed of Excavator Used in ShenzhenZhongshan Link

Abstract:

In order to solve the safety risk problem of underwater human leveling caused by low tide level, high flow rate, and complex construction conditions at the top of E1 pipe section at the joint of the west artificial island of ShenzhenZhongshan link, automatic positioning measurement and control system of excavator equipped with GPS is developed to leveling caisson gravel foundation bed of load reduction. The position and attitude of the cab are calculated by GPS and biaxial inclinometer, and then the position and attitude of each swing arm and bucket can be calculated by the uniaxial inclinometer on each swing arm to guide the driver to carry out the construction leveling of the foundation bed. After the leveling of the gravel subgrade bed, the maximum value of elevation acceptance is +4.2 cm and the minimum value is -3.5 cm, meeting the design and construction requirements and improving the leveling accuracy of the gravel subgrade bed.
